Worst case for that circuit is if it is disconnected when the voltage is at one peak of the sine wave and reconnected when it is at another.
That puts about 170V charge on the capacitor. Plus 170V from the powerline in the opposite polarity, putting 340V on the 1k resistor and 340mA through either the 1N914 or the optoisolator. It might not fail right away.
